Transaction 1959b21f4d0eb613e4523c0a5684f7523bc5023deab39b35ffd7930d49312f64
1 Input
1 Output
-
1959b21f4d0eb613e4523c0a5684f7523bc5023deab39b35ffd7930d49312f64:0
- value
- 1877425
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 91a910bd8b73e0c36946a1fa7223889d303829b8 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1EHBWgifVm9USPbrwcdsCdPFRopMRMWn9J